施工技术 2012年12月下 62 CONSTRUCTION TECHNOLOGY 第41卷第379期 复杂地质条件下扩孔式锚杆施工技术 肖合顺,刘献伟,李娟,周月,石伟 (中建三局第一建设工程有限责任公司,湖北武汉430040) [摘要]福州某工程地质条件复杂,采用传统锚杆进行支护,施工过程中发生了塌孔、堵孔、锚杆成型后无法满足设 计要求的抗拉拔力等问题.经过研究后,首先对错杆进行设计优化,增设锚杆导向装置;其次在锚杆自由段成孔时 采用钢套管引孔、PVC管护孔技术以防塌孔;最后错杆下锚时选用两种不同方法.通过采用以上施工技术克服了 地质条件复杂多样等因素,成功解决错杆施工中的众多难题. [关键词]地下工程;锚杆;塌孔;堵孔;导向头;引孔 [中图分类号]TU753.1 [文献标识码]A [文章编号]1002-8498(2012)24-0062-02 Construction Technology of Reaming Anchor in Complex Geological Condition Xiao Heshun Liu Xianwei Li Juan Zhou Yue Shi Wei (The First Construction Engineering Limited Company of China Construction Third Engineering Bureau Wuhan Hubei 430040 China) Abstract:A project in :Fuzhou is featured with plex geological condition and was supported by traditional anchor.During construction some problems occurred including hole collapse hole filling insufficient pulling resistance of the anchor after forming.After study to these problems the anchor was firstly optimized and a guiding equipment was added.Secondly when holes were formed for the free segment of the anchor steel sleeve pipe was used as guiding hole and PVC pipe as protecting hole to prevent hole collapse.Finally two different methods were used to send the anchor.These measures successfully solved the many problems of reaming anchor construction in plex geological condition.
